Comprehending Composite Doors
Composite doors are built from a combination of materials, consisting of wood, PVC, and insulated foam. This special blend deals several benefits over conventional wood or metal doors, such as:
Energy Efficiency: Composite doors provide better insulation, keeping your home warm in winter and cool in summer.Security: The robust construction of composite doors consists of high-security locking systems.Maintenance: Unlike wood doors, composite doors do not require routine painting or staining.Common Issues with Composite Doors

Restoring a composite door can be a rewarding DIY job or might need professional assistance, depending on the intensity of the damage. Below are the actions normally associated with the restoration procedure.
Action 1: Assessing the Damage
Before diving into restoration, carry out a thorough inspection of the door. Try to find scratches, fading, or any other signs of wear. Document the findings, as this will guide you in the restoration procedure.
Step 2: Cleaning the Door
A clean surface is important for a successful restoration. Use a mild cleaning agent and water to scrub the door. Here's a list of products required for cleansing:
Mild cleaning agentSoft sponge or clothSoft-bristle brushPailClean waterStep 3: Repairing Scratches and Dents
For small scratches and dents, the following materials can be utilized:
Wood filler or epoxy: Fill in dents thoroughly and enable them to dry.Sandpaper: Lightly sand the location to smooth it out.Step 4: Addressing Fading
If fading has actually happened, consider using a [composite door restoration](https://pad.stuve.de/s/QQ36Wi0Xi4) set that consists of:
Composite door cleanerRestorer or polishUV protectantStep 5: Aligning the Door
If the door is sticking or has distorted, you might need to straighten it. This can involve changing the hinges or even replacing damaged ones. Tools for this step include:
ScrewdriverLevelWrenchAction 6: Final Touches
Once repairs are made and the door is clean, apply a protective finish if necessary. This is especially important for doors exposed to direct sunshine. Always make sure to use weather-resistant items.
